This lender provides SBA bank loans as part of the SBA's Preferred Lender Program (PLP). SBA PLP lenders are chosen from among the SBA's best lenders and have full delegation of lending authority in most situations.

SBA loans make it possible for banks to offer loans more easily and provide them with more flexible terms than conventional loan options.
